having a prob with rust spots on leaves starting on older leaves but moving up to new growth.I'm using Jacks and Cal Nitrate. 3 grams Jacks - 2 grams Cal nitrate -1 gram epsoms-0.20 grams calcium chloride per gallon. in bubblers ph 5.8 to 6.2 temps mid 70's plenty of fresh air Humidity 50 to 60 %. I've tried changing nutes .Jacks Oasis hydro.G.H. Grow and Bloom. not helping I started adding Botanicare Cal Mag waiting to see if it makes a difference. any Ideas...Thanks Jabapc

Yup if it’s rust fungus neem oil. Not the waters down with additives pure neem extract. Not sure plant size but if indoor on reasonably manageable plant use as polish n rinse. I’d pluck most bad ones off. Start top down. Not if flowering though. Neem is bug deterrent but also antifungal and systemic. Mostly safe just mix as directed. It is an oil n will burn the chit out the leaves under direct light though. I spray real good in tub. Work it in with gloves on then rinse a little bit later with the shower head. let the leaves dry mostly before I put back under leds. I’m no pro but had rust fungus. Googles first go to is neem oil.
